VIRTUAL CONSTRUCTION SOFTWARE ENGINEER

Nox GroupPhoenix, AZ

About The Position

The Virtual Construction Software Engineer is a key contributor to developing and supporting digital tools and workflows that enhance the efficiency and collaboration of our design, engineering, construction, and fabrication teams. As part of a small and agile team, you will help build and maintain custom applications that integrate with platforms like Autodesk Revit and Autodesk Construction Cloud. This position requires strong technical skills, creative problem-solving, and the ability to collaborate across multiple departments.

Requirements

  • Strong problem-solving, communication, and analytical skills.
  • Proficiency in C#, .NET Framework/Core, and WPF.
  • Experience with Autodesk Revit API and Autodesk Construction Cloud API.
  • Familiarity with software architecture design patterns and best coding practices.
  • Experience with frontend technologies such as React and CefSharp
  • Understanding of data management practices, including working with NoSQL databases.

Responsibilities

  • Design, develop, and maintain high-quality .NET desktop applications to support VDC workflows.
  • Build integrations with Autodesk Revit and Autodesk Construction Cloud using respective APIs.
  • Research and incorporate modern C#, .NET, and WPF features into existing applications.
  • Create and manage GraphQL and REST API connections for seamless data exchange.
  • Collaborate with cross-functional teams to align technical solutions with project goals.
  • Manage NoSQL databases to support large-scale electrical design and coordination data.
  • Support the deployment, training, and ongoing improvement of software tools.
  • Stay current with emerging technologies and make recommendations for continuous improvement.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service